Derbyshire Defeated By Group Leaders Middlesex

An explosive century from Ben Geddes put Middlesex on course for an 87 run victory over Derbyshire Falcons at The OurCoop County Ground to take them to the knockout stages of the Metro Bank One-Day Cup.

The Middlesex skipper hit seven sixes in a 93 ball 109, sharing a third wicket stand of 156 with Max Holden who scored 65.

Joe Cracknell scored an unbeaten 44 from 31 balls to lift the Group B leaders to 327 for 6 which proved too much for a depleted Falcons side.

Zafar Gohar took 3 for 35 as Derbyshire collapsed from 82 for 1 to 240 all out despite Caleb Jewell’s 54.
